Transaction 8886a84921f603f4217befd33bc4cbc64495892e7b5913ec0f05b1b49eb4408e
1 Input
2 Outputs
- 8886a84921f603f4217befd33bc4cbc64495892e7b5913ec0f05b1b49eb4408e:0
- 8886a84921f603f4217befd33bc4cbc64495892e7b5913ec0f05b1b49eb4408e:1
value 77665545
address 1MMbHpcYftpUJHuL234c6Tb6w2Zd53CP7h
value 2577232
address 32WExqRLCwi3vfZmWSiGEuQVHytcEUnsay